Brokerage Focus: Founder Securities maintains a "recommended" rating on Wei Long Delicious (09985) and is bullish on the company's return to growth channels.
According to the research report by Fangzheng Securities, Wei Long Delicious (09985) announced a profit forecast on July 25th, with a net income of 0.599-0.622 billion yuan expected to be achieved in H1 2024, an increase of 34-39% year-on-year. The bank pointed out that the company continues to strengthen its product research and development and new product launch capabilities, and channel construction continues to deepen. It actively embraces new emerging channels such as Douyin and bulk snacks, and price adjustments are gradually fading away. The bank is bullish on the company's return to growth trajectory. The bank expects the company's revenue to be 5.628/6.504/7.528 billion yuan in 2024-2026, with year-on-year growth rates of 15.52%/15% respectively.
